China Sees Explosion in Online and Mobile Gaming (ZNGA)

January 23, 2013 2:42 PM EST
Gaming revenue in China exploded in 2012, soaring 35.8 percent according to data from the Shanghai Press and the Publication Administration. Overall online gaming revenue totaled 19 billion Yuan or $3 billion U.S. dollars. The bullish data is likely to make struggling U.S. game developer Zynga (Nasdaq: ZNGA) green with envy. Zynga's revenue is expected to total $1.1 billion in 2012. Reports also say China online and mobile game exports are increasing.
